Most Beautiful Creations By God

By - Jean Stephen

Most Beautiful Birds In The world

Birds are essentially one of nature’s glorious and most important creations. Among all species, birds are perhaps the prettiest. Not only do they keep the balance in the ecosystem, but they also make the world a beautiful place to live in. Take a look at the world’s most beautiful birds. The Atlantic Forest is home to a vast array of beautiful birds. Bohemian Waxwing, Blue Jay, Atlantic Puffin, Keel-billed Toucan, Peacock, Flamingo, Scarlet Macaw, Golden Pheasant.